Magna Concursos

Foram encontradas 24.525 questões.

4017952 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: Unesc
Orgão: Pref. Marmeleiro-PR
A linguagem SQL (Structured Query Language) é o padrão para manipulação de dados em Bancos de Dados Relacionais, permitindo a extração de informações combinadas de múltiplas tabelas através de junções. Sobre os tipos de junção (JOIN), registre V, para as afirmativas verdadeiras, e F, para as falsas:

(__)O comando INNER JOIN seleciona registros que possuem valores correspondentes em ambas as tabelas envolvidas na consulta.

(__)O comando LEFT JOIN (ou LEFT OUTER JOIN) retorna todos os registros da tabela da esquerda e os registros correspondentes da tabela da direita, preenchendo com NULL onde não houver correspondência.

(__)O comando FULL OUTER JOIN retorna apenas os registros que não possuem correspondência em nenhuma das tabelas, excluindo as interseções de dados.

(__)O comando CROSS JOIN realiza o produto cartesiano entre duas tabelas, combinando cada linha da primeira tabela com todas as linhas da segunda, exigindo obrigatoriamente a cláusula ON.


Assinale a alternativa que apresenta a sequência correta, de cima para baixo.
 

Provas

Questão presente nas seguintes provas
4017704 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: Unesc
Orgão: Pref. Marmeleiro-PR
As "Funções de Janela" (Window Functions) em SQL permitem realizar cálculos sobre um conjunto de linhas relacionadas à linha atual, sem agrupar o resultado em uma única linha de saída como no GROUP BY. Analise as afirmativas a seguir sobre o uso da cláusula OVER().

I.A função ROW_NUMBER (__)OVER (PARTITION BY departamento ORDER BY salario DESC) atribui um número sequencial único para cada linha dentro de cada departamento, reiniciando a contagem a cada novo departamento, ordenado pelo maior salário.
II.A função RANK(__)difere de DENSE_RANK(__)no tratamento de empates: RANK(__)deixa "buracos" na numeração após um empate (ex: 1, 2, 2, 4), enquanto DENSE_RANK(__)mantém a sequência consecutiva (ex: 1, 2, 2, 3).
III.As funções de janela podem ser utilizadas diretamente na cláusula WHERE para filtrar resultados, como por exemplo WHERE ROW_NUMBER(__)OVER(...) = 1, simplificando consultas de paginação.

Está correto o que se afirma em:
 

Provas

Questão presente nas seguintes provas
4016722 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: Ibest
Orgão: CRECI-8
Provas:
Em um sistema de banco de dados moderno, a arquitetura proposta visa separar os elementos de forma que os usuários não precisem conhecer detalhes internos de armazenamento, enquanto o SGBD gerencia a organização dos dados em diferentes níveis. Essa divisão permite abstração, independência de dados e melhor gerenciamento dos recursos. Assinale a alternativa que contém o conceito que representa corretamente essa organização em níveis da arquitetura de banco de dados.
 

Provas

Questão presente nas seguintes provas
4016633 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: Ibest
Orgão: CRECI-8
Provas:
No que tange aos principais componentes da memória de uma instância Oracle, assinale a alternativa que contém um componente da SGA (System Global Area).
 

Provas

Questão presente nas seguintes provas
4016373 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: TJ-RJ
A empresa Ômega está criando um site de e-commerce para impulsionar suas vendas. O site precisa armazenar milhões de registros de pedidos e, para atender à regra de negócio, executar consultas rápidas com base em um identificador do cliente (ex.: CPF). De forma a atender às demandas do novo site de maneira mais adequada, a empresa Ômega fará uso da tecnologia de banco:
 

Provas

Questão presente nas seguintes provas
4016372 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: TJ-RJ
Mateus trabalha em uma multinacional de tecnologia e está desenvolvendo uma nova rede social de uso exclusivo da empresa. A nova rede social lidará com um grande volume de dados dinâmicos como postagens, curtidas e comentários por minuto. O desafio de Mateus é manter a alta disponibilidade para conteúdos recentes e reduzir os custos de armazenamento com os dados antigos em virtude de serem menos acessados. A estratégia utilizada por Mateus para garantir essas premissas é a replicação:
 

Provas

Questão presente nas seguintes provas
4016367 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: TJ-RJ
O TJRJ deseja analisar relações complexas entre processos, partes e magistrados. Para isso, foi escolhido um banco de dados em grafos. Em um banco de dados em grafos, os relacionamentos são representados por:
 

Provas

Questão presente nas seguintes provas
4016366 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: TJ-RJ
O arquiteto de dados Gustavo precisa implementar o modelo lógico do relacionamento entre as entidades Processo e Parte de um sistema do TJRJ. Cada Processo pode ter uma ou mais Parte, e cada Parte pode estar em um ou mais Processo. O modelo lógico que Gustavo deve implementar, garantindo a integridade dos relacionamentos, é:
 

Provas

Questão presente nas seguintes provas
4016365 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: TJ-RJ
O analista Mário está modelando as principais entidades dos processos do TJRJ para implementar em um sistema de informação. Para representar as entidades Processo, Juiz e Parte, e como elas se relacionam, Mário deve criar um modelo:
 

Provas

Questão presente nas seguintes provas
4016316 Ano: 2026
Disciplina: TI - Banco de Dados
Banca: FGV
Orgão: TJ-RJ
Luiz está analisando dados em uma ferramanta de BI que permite visualizar e editar o SQL utilizado na consulta ao banco de dados. Uma das análises usa o seguinte SQL:

SELECT v.nome_vara, COUNT(*) AS total_processos FROM FatoProcessos f JOIN DimVara v ON f.id_vara = v.id_vara GROUP BY v.nome_vara;



Para listar o resultado da consulta, começando pelas varas com mais processos, Luiz deve editar o SQL incluindo a cláusula:
 

Provas

Questão presente nas seguintes provas